Output 695189a3c68f2529a0f6d4d3605cab8cf6156f640bcee4a523c76bf9e9ed1404:0

value
2557483
script pubkey
OP_0 OP_PUSHBYTES_20 80ffc3bca00ca35491c96aa09fcf6a3d367ea551
address
bc1qsrlu809qpj34fywfd2sflnm285m8af23peg4fn
transaction
695189a3c68f2529a0f6d4d3605cab8cf6156f640bcee4a523c76bf9e9ed1404
spent
true